Book Review: Blindness

What happens when ordinary people start going blind? The government panics; throws them into an abandoned insane asylum to fend for themselves. Leaves soldiers to keep them in, but not to protect. What happens to the people? How do they cope? Survive? What if there is one sighted person in there with them?

I enjoyed this story. It was written by Jose Saramago whom I have never heard of. And is also the winner of the Nobel Prize for literature. Not my usual cup of tea, but sometimes it’s good to read outside the box. I must now go look up Jose because he’s has some other stuff that I might have to take a look at.

Book Review: Girls Like Us: Carole King, Joni Mitchell, Carly Simon--And the Journey of a Generation

I am usually not drawn to biography’s (can you tell). But I love me some Carly. I grew up listening to Carol, one of my mom’s favorites. And who doesn’t like Joni?

This book follows these 3 ladies through the tumulus 60’s and beyond. It is an incredibly fascinating look at the music industry, what it was like growing up a woman during these times, and the luck, skill, and coincidence that needs to come together to make something great.

If you have any interest in music, the 60’s, 70’s, or the women themselves you will be happy you picked it up. I know I am.
